Output e6b2bed74bd0ebb4bdf5f6684d2ddba1f2fa149da6620655bab46b7225556095:28

value
187082
script pubkey
OP_0 OP_PUSHBYTES_20 db95a1b1ad036ccac058c8f429dc55002d0eaea9
address
bc1qmw26rvddqdkv4szcer6znhz4qqksat4f3kq7az
transaction
e6b2bed74bd0ebb4bdf5f6684d2ddba1f2fa149da6620655bab46b7225556095
confirmations
148005
spent
true